Icers take two-game series

The Icers have been nearly perfect this season.

Penn State defeated Illinois 5-2 Saturday night in Champaign, Ill. to take the two-game series and improve its record to a perfect 3-0. The Icers have outscored opponents 28-3 in three games played.

After an 11-0 victory Friday night against the Fighting Illini, the Icers continued their dominance and recorded 39 shots on net.

Junior forward Dominic Morrone tallied a power play game at 17:14 to get the scoring started early for the Icers. Penn State extended its led to 3-0 after sophomore Taylor Holstrom and the other by Justin Kirchhevel found the back of the net.

After two periods of play, the Icers had a 5-1 advantage thanks to a goal by freshman forward Forrest Dell at 11:04 and sophomore forward Bryce Johnson about two minutes later.

Freshman goalie P.J. Musico faced 20 shots throughout three periods. Musico got the start after sophomore goalie Matt Madrazo’s shutout Friday night.

The Icers will be back in State College to take on Ohio University on Oct. 21 and 22 at the Ice pavilion.
